Importance of Fire Rated Cleat in Modern Infrastructure
Fire rated cleat secure high voltage cables during emergencies. They withstand extreme heat, contain fires, and support heavy loads. Industries like power plants, oil & gas, and data centers rely on them for compliance and risk reduction.

High Voltage Cable Cleat: Essential for Safety
High voltage cable cleat manage dynamic forces from short circuits. Certified versions use stainless steel or aluminum for strength while meeting fire ratings.
Fire Rated Cleat Performance Standards
Certified fire rated cleat undergo rigorous testing for flame spread, smoke density, and load capacity. Real-world examples from offshore platforms show they limit fire propagation effectively.
How to Evaluate High Voltage Cable Cleat Suppliers
Assess suppliers on:
Certification documents (fire, seismic, short-circuit tests).
Material quality for high voltage cable cleat.
Production capacity and lead times.
Client references from similar projects.
Technical support availability.

FAQs
What is a fire rated cleat?
A fire rated cleat secures cables while resisting high temperatures to maintain integrity.
Why use high voltage cable cleat? They manage electromagnetic forces and ensure stability in power systems.
How to choose metal cable cleat suppliers? Check certifications, material specs, and project references.
Are certified cleats mandatory? Yes, in most regulated industries for fire safety compliance.
What standards apply to fire rated cleat? IEC 61914, BS 476, and equivalent fire tests.
Difference between standard and fire rated cleats? Fire rated versions endure prolonged heat exposure.
